Significant cloud investment in the financial sector

Plesner assisted the Danish financial services group Alm. Brand in connection with the conclusion of an agreement with SalesForce concerning the provision of a cloud-based customer relation management (CRM) system. According to Alm. Brand the investment amounts to DKK 100m - and it is one of the first significant investments in cloud computing in the Danish financial sector.

Plesner assisted Alm. Brand in connection with the conclusion of an agreement with SalesForce on the provision of a cloud-based customer relation management system that compiles all customer data from the various parts of the Alm. Brand group into one cloud solution. According to Alm. Brand this is one of the largest customer-focused IT ventures made by Alm. Brand in recent times.

In spite of SalesForce having other major banks such as Deutsche Bank and Barclays in its client list, the agreement is the first of its kind with a Danish financial undertaking.

Agreements on cloud-based IT solutions in the financial sector pose particular challenges as several sector-specific rules and regulations are to be taken into account.

The Danish Financial Business Act, the Outsourcing Regulation and, for insurance companies, the Solvency II Regulation (EU 2015/35 (Solvency II)) direct the financial undertaking to take into account certain conditions in the agreement and the collaboration with an outsourcing partner.

Requirements laid down under sector-specific legislation can pose challenges, in particular in connection with cloud solutions where the provider often uses several sub-contractors, and can make it necessary to agree on significant modifications to the cloud provider's existing standard agreements.

It is also to be ensured that the processing of customer data complies with both generally applicable personal data legislation and the more stringent requirements under the Danish Financial Business Act.

During the entire process Plesner assisted Alm. Brand with the contract negotiations as well as with ensuring compliance with personal data legislation and relevant sector-specific legislation.
